Output 9ccc3b24b89fe975d6f40f93bb012621966499ab97e9efd39ac65e61a8a16405:0

value
500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 56bf333e721c2f06e872246eac5554dcac343c07 OP_EQUALVERIFY OP_CHECKSIG
address
18ugAKTYtZZHvvGrFnK7dxqayVVvmVsgg9
transaction
9ccc3b24b89fe975d6f40f93bb012621966499ab97e9efd39ac65e61a8a16405
confirmations
638792
spent
true